As a Full Time Ergonomics Specialist youll provide care to client employees in our Health Center located in Gaithersburg MD. The scheduled hours are Monday - Friday 8:00a - 5:00p.
Candidates must have demonstrated experience in Industrial Ergonomics.
What Youll Do
Promote safe healthy and inspiring workplace environments through proactive ergonomic strategies.
Identify and assess ergonomic hazards in various workplace environments.
Operate within an embedded client setting adapting to site-specific needs and culture.
Track key performance indicators (KPIs) such as injury rates risk reduction & produce clear accurate and timely technical reports to support ergonomic evaluations and recommendations. Complete data collection and detailed analysis.
nstruct and facilitate training sessions on ergonomic principles and practices.
Conduct comprehensive data collection and perform detailed ergonomic analyses.
Develop and implement solutions for both short-term and long-term ergonomic risk reduction.
Understands and complies with all regulatory procedural policy and licensing requirements.
Manage multiple concurrent projects maintaining timelines and deliverables.
Professionally engage with diverse clientele fostering strong relationships and trust.
Perform Ergonomic Assessments including office and Manual Material Handling workspaces.
Work in an embedded client environment.
Produce technical reports using a standard documentation procedure in a proficient and timely manner.
Instruct and/or facilitate ergonomic training to client employees as required.
Complete data collection and detailed analysis. Advise on the organization of production lines and workstations including providing recommendations for new equipment/corrective actions for assessments (including MMH)
Develops presents promotes and engages with employees for prevention activities workplace break software opposite movement spot checks Health Fair representation. Coordination of and participation in support activities with Health and Wellbeing Team.
What Youll Bring
Degree is Health Sciences (Kinesiology Human Kinetics Exercise Science Biomechanics or Physical Engineering) required.
Certified in one or more of the following - Board Certified Professional Ergonomist (CPE) Certified Industrial Ergonomist (CIE) required
At least 1 year experience working with ergonomic application preferred.
5 years of conducting industrial ergonomics assessments.
